Our Traditions: Keeping Land Tidy

MINSK, 3 July (BelTA) - Traditions and customs of a nation make up the foundations of statehood. Independent Belarus has preserved the heritage of the past and created new traditions to celebrate the achievements and the best qualities of the Belarusian nation.

During the years of independence, our sovereign country has confidently moved forward, developing traditions in various walks of life. Keeping land tidy is a tradition for Belarusians. Every year the whole country takes part in the voluntary clean-up day (subbotnik) at the end of April. Thousands of enthusiasts - from ordinary citizens to the head of state – go out to clean up and landscape their communities. Billions of rubles earned on this day are spent to build social facilities, to finance the needs of children's health camps, to maintain historical and cultural monuments.
